volcan4x4 wrote:Regarding exporting out of Colombia it is not easy. I am one year into the business and this is my 2nd business in Colombia and I am still fighting challenges. I believe that is why you see only a dribble of trucks coming out of this country. Also the costs are much higher for the paperwork and transport which most people do not realize. You can not compare to Australia or Europe. This is why I am doing higher end trucks to justify those higher costs. Most of the Patrols were beaten on worse than the Toyotas as they were used more for commercial use than the Toyotas. Thus hard to find. Having said that I just found the most original truck of all my 10 trucks so far including Toyotas.
